Some of the side dishes that are particularly appealing in such a setting include:
Cajun Devilled Eggs
One of the major reasons why devilled eggs are an ideal side dish for a barbecue is the fact that they are finger foods, and that it will be easy for you to carry them around with ease. In most barbecue parties, the people often end up enjoying their meals while holding them in their hands or on their laps. Providing devilled eggs does not make it more awkward to eat this way, making it the perfect side dish. In addition to this, the eggs are also very easy to prepare. You can even prepare them on the morning of the party, which ensures that they will be fresh by the time you serve them.
Baked sweet potato fries
Various varieties of fries are usually considered to be the ideal side dish for most barbecues. The baked sweet potato fries are one of the best you can use in such a setting. Since sweet potatoes have a low glycaemic index, they are healthier in this setting compared to dishes based on Irish potatoes. In addition to that, they also happen to be very versatile in the way you can prepare them. For instance, you can serve them with a wide variety of dipping sauces, and will still turn out to be very memorable. In addition to that, the fact that they are not very common as a side dish means that using them will make your barbecue more unique and memorable.
Vegetable kabobs
One of the ways of making the whole meal healthier is by providing a side dish that is very healthy. In such cases, providing grilled vegetable kabobs would be a good way to balance out the meal. The benefits of doing so include the fact that preparing them does not need much effort; one can use the grill that was used to prepare the barbecue, and you could even cook both dishes together.
A bean salad
A large number of people prefer to use various bean-based dishes as the side dishes to barbecued meals. The bean salad is one of the best and most popular of these. This is on account of the fact that they are usually rich in nutrients, and can be made in a huge variety of styles.
Mac and Cheese
If you are interested in providing a dish that most people will be very familiar with, then mac and cheese would be the way to go. This is a cheap side dish that can be spiced up using a large number of chilies and spices, and is also very easy to prepare.
